Mark wants probe into PM's son
Anna Ramdass aramdass@trinidadexpress.com
Wednesday, June 13th 2007
Government has denied a claim by Opposition Senator Wade Mark that Bryan Manning, son of Prime Minister Patrick Manning, has been granted some $4 million to start a basketball team.
Mark is calling for an enquiry into a number of cases which he claims reek of corruption when he spoke during his contribution to the Finance (Supplementary) Appropriation Bill 2007 at the Senate sitting at the Red House.
As he quoted from the Government's financial documents Mark questioned how was it possible for Cabinet to grant Manning's son $3.9 million to start a basketball company called the Trinidad and Tobago Pro League Limited.
He said he tried in vain to find information from the Registrar General's office on this company as there was none even though it was given a licence by the Basketball Federation.
"We want an investigation into $3.9 million that is being granted to the son of the Prime Minister to start a basketball team," he said.
